Water tap repair services focus on fixing issues with the fixtures that deliver water in residential properties. These services typically involve diagnosing problems with leaking or dripping faucets, repairing or replacing damaged or worn-out parts such as washers, cartridges, or valves, and ensuring the tap operates smoothly. Repairing a malfunctioning water tap can help prevent water wastage, reduce utility bills, and avoid potential water damage caused by leaks or drips. Service providers can also address problems related to low water pressure or difficulty turning the tap on and off, restoring proper functionality to kitchen, bathroom, or laundry room fixtures.
Common problems that water tap repair services help solve include persistent leaks, which can lead to increased water bills and potential water damage if left unaddressed. Other issues include faucets that are difficult to turn, produce inconsistent water flow, or have corroded or broken parts that prevent proper operation. In some cases, the spout may be leaking around the base or handle, indicating internal wear or damage. Repairing these issues promptly can restore the tap’s proper functioning, prevent further damage to plumbing fixtures, and maintain the overall efficiency of the water system within the property.

The overview below groups typical Water Tap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Jefferson City, MO.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Most routine water tap repairs in Jefferson City, MO, tend to cost between $150 and $350. These jobs often involve fixing leaks, replacing washers, or tightening fittings. Many service providers handle these common issues within this typical range.
Moderate Fixes - More involved repairs, such as replacing a damaged valve or fixing multiple leaks, usually fall between $350 and $700. Projects in this range are common for local contractors addressing standard repair needs.
Full Tap Replacement - Replacing an entire water tap or faucet typically costs between $600 and $1,200 for many homeowners in the area. Larger, more complex replacements can sometimes reach $1,500 or more, though these are less frequent.
Complete Plumbing Overhauls - Extensive plumbing work, including replacing multiple fixtures or upgrading entire water lines, can range from $2,000 to $5,000+ depending on the scope. Such projects are less common but may be necessary for significant repairs or renovations.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

Water tap repair services are commonly needed when property owners in Jefferson City, MO notice leaks or drips coming from their kitchen or bathroom faucets. Over time, wear and tear can cause fixtures to become loose, develop cracks, or stop functioning properly. Homeowners often seek out local contractors to address these issues quickly to prevent water waste and avoid potential damage to cabinets or flooring caused by persistent leaks.
Additionally, residents might look for tap repair solutions after experiencing low water pressure or difficulty turning their faucets on and off. These common problems can result from internal valve issues, mineral buildup, or damaged parts that require professional attention. Local service providers can assess the situation, identify the cause, and perform the necessary repairs to restore proper function and ensure the plumbing system operates smoothly.
